I have no idea how low you can get when you take the collars off.

BCs don't go as low as Stance and F&F, but without removing the collars you can go down 3" in the rear and a whole bunch more up front.

Originally Posted by G35papa
On BC coils you replace upper OEM pillow mount with the BC coil flat mount and you need to adjust the rear shock, along with the rear collar adjustment above the spring. I'm not sure I understand the question either snoop
ooo ok so i dont use the stock rubber spring mount on the rears your saying?? i take that whole thing out and stick the coil right up in there .. wont it be metal to metal and that cause that clanking sound in the rear that a few people talk about ??


and ashley yes you answered my question right ... and i figured that but some guy at a shop was confusing me so bad i just hung up ...


my main concern is the rear rubber spring mount perch ...
